Welcome to the Quillpress team! Quillpress is our PDF invoice renderer — it takes billing data from Ledgerbird and spits out nicely typeset invoices for Marrowgate Supply's clients. Setup is pretty painless: clone the repo, run the bootstrap script, and grab a coffee while fonts download. The renderer talks to the Ledgerbird API, so your local .env needs a signing credential before anything will render. Ask Priya on the platform team to mint you one, then add the following line to your .env:

vault entry, tagag-yawif: LEDGER_TOKEN29=5a4db0ecbd0f81da7b31b66f57991

### Step 2: Point the gateway at the new broker

Heads up for the sync — the Furrowline telemetry gateway stops publishing to the old broker after this step, so schedule it during a quiet window (tractors mostly idle overnight anyway). Flip the ingest toggle, restart the gateway daemon, and watch the queue depth settle. Apply the following configuration values to the gateway.

deployment values, kadug-fawip:
[fenath]
port = 9200
region = north-3
host = fenath.lumicworks.corp
timeout_ms = 250
retries = 7

Ticket: PULSE-2214 — Signature check fails on cold start

The Fernwheel handlers fail verification on first invocation after scale-to-zero; warm invocations pass. Root cause: the cold-start path loads a stale trust bundle from the Ambervault cache. Fix is to pin the bundle version at deploy. For the sync: verification should use the current deploy key, shown below.

deploy key for kagup-bawig: bky9_ZMq28eTw9